Consider the Product's Size and Shape

First things first, you need to know your product inside out. Measure its dimensions accurately, including length, width, height, and any irregular shapes. This will help you determine the size of the carton you need. A carton that's too small will be a tight squeeze and might damage the product, while one that's too large can lead to excessive movement during transit, also increasing the risk of damage.

For example, if you're shipping a fragile glass vase, you'll want a carton that fits it snugly with some extra space for cushioning. On the other hand, if you're sending a stack of books, a rectangular carton that can accommodate the size and shape of the books will be ideal.

Evaluate the Product's Weight

The weight of your product is another crucial factor. Heavier items require sturdier cartons. You don't want a flimsy box collapsing under the weight of your product. Look for cartons made from thick, high-quality cardboard. The weight capacity of the carton should be clearly marked, so make sure to check this before making a decision.

Think About the Shipping Method

How your product will be shipped also plays a role in carton selection. If you're using a courier service, you'll need a carton that meets their requirements. Some couriers have specific size and weight limits, so make sure your carton complies.

If you're shipping internationally or via air freight, you'll need to pay extra attention to the carton's strength and durability. The carton should be able to withstand the rigors of long-distance shipping and potential rough handling.

Consider the Product's Fragility

Fragile products need extra protection. If you're shipping something delicate like electronics, glassware, or ceramics, you'll need a carton that provides adequate cushioning. You can use materials like bubble wrap, foam peanuts, or air pillows to protect the product inside the carton.

In addition to cushioning, you might also want to consider using a double-walled or triple-walled carton for added strength. These cartons are more resistant to impacts and provide better protection for fragile items.

Look at the Carton's Design

The design of the carton can also make a difference. Some cartons have special features like handles, windows, or easy-open tabs. These features can make the carton more convenient to use and can enhance the customer experience.

For example, if you're shipping a gift item, a carton with a window can allow the recipient to see the product inside without having to open the box. This can add a nice touch and make the gift more appealing.

Cost and Sustainability

Of course, cost is always a factor. You want to find a carton that fits your budget without compromising on quality. However, it's also important to consider the long-term costs. A cheaper carton might save you money upfront, but if it doesn't provide adequate protection, you could end up paying more in the long run due to damaged products.

In addition to cost, sustainability is becoming increasingly important. Many customers are now looking for eco-friendly packaging options. Branding and Marketing

Your carton can also be a powerful marketing tool. You can use it to promote your brand and create a memorable experience for your customers. Consider adding your logo, brand colors, and product information to the carton. This can help increase brand awareness and make your product stand out from the competition.

For example, if you're a cosmetics brand, you can use a carton with a sleek and stylish design that reflects your brand's image. You can also include a personalized message or a small sample inside the carton to enhance the customer experience.
